purchased used double oven on 2/27/2012, upon plugging in at home and turning on oven loud buzzing noise and sparks out back of oven, called appliace doc's the next morning and left message, no return call, called next day left message no return call, called fourth day spoke with owner states must be an electrical problem in my home, refuses to come and service appliance, states to bring in and will look at oven. took oven into appliance doc's return call recieved states control board is fried and must be replaced will cost $205.00 my cost, with free labor for warranty. Note appliance doc's never tested plug in and refused to pay for repair costs. states will take till may to recieve part for oven.
also purchased used refrigerator whirlpool gold, factory return, that had been refirbed per appliance doc's, with in 24 hours of arrival to home refrigerator compartment stopped cooling, call to appliance doc's again refused to come and service appliance, requested for us to return frig to store for warranty servicing. states appliance problems must be electrical problems in my home. Note home is a complete remodel, all previous electrical wiring removed and new wires through out home per AA electric. Hired a second appliance repair company to come and service refrigerator in home, bad wirring inside refrigerator fried control board total cost of repairs 235.18 plus loss of grocerys in frig. appliance doc's refused to re-emburse cost of repairs .

Washer and dryer were making loud noises. We call them for a price quote $68 service call for first one and 1/2 price on second one. Gave them a discription of problem and made an app. for that afternoon. They showed up at 4 pm and had both of them fixed in about 40 min. (yes they had the parts with them). New water pump on washer and 2 rollers on the dryer. Total price $218.85. Well worth it!
